sql >> Database >  >> RDS >> Mysql

MySQL Auto increment primaire sleutel neemt toe met 10

Voer de volgende zoekopdracht uit.

SELECT @@auto_increment_increment

Als de waarde meer dan 1 is, stel deze dan in op 1 door de volgende vraag:

SET @@auto_increment_increment=1;

Opmerking: Deze wijziging is alleen zichtbaar voor de huidige verbinding.

BEWERKEN:

Om het globaal in te stellen, zodat andere verbindingen ook de wijziging kunnen zien, moet u het ook instellen voor globaal en sessie.

SET @@GLOBAL.auto_increment_increment = 1;

SET @@SESSION.auto_increment_increment = 1;

Dus andere connecties kunnen deze verandering nu zien.

Meer:

Deze waarde wordt gereset als u uw MySQL opnieuw start server. Om deze wijziging permanent te maken, moet u deze variabele schrijven onder [mysqld] sectie in uw my.cnf [for linux] of my.ini [for windows] bestand.

[mysqld]
auto-increment-increment = 1


  1. ST_HexagonGrid geom vector om alle punten te vinden

  2. Hoe kan ik datetime naar datum converteren, de tijden inkorten en de datums achterlaten?

  3. Een kolom met een standaardwaarde toevoegen aan een bestaande tabel in SQL Server

  4. Hoe updaten op cascade in MySQL?